What are Lip Wrinkles?
Lip wrinkles, often called "fine radial lines on lips," are vertical creases that show up around the mouth—especially above the upper lip, sometimes stretching toward the nose. These lines can be faint or deep, and they often become more obvious when lipstick settles into them.
Common Pseudonyms: "Smoker's Lines," "Lipstick Lines," and "Perioral Rhytides"
You might hear lip wrinkles referred to as "smoker's lines" or "lipstick lines," highlighting either their cause or how makeup can accentuate them. Clinically, they're known as "perioral rhytides" or "perioral wrinkles," with "peri-" meaning "around" and "oral" referring to the mouth. While smoking is a well-known cause, these lines can develop in anyone due to aging and other factors, so non-smokers shouldn't feel singled out.
Causes and Contributing Factors
Lip wrinkles develop for several reasons:
- Aging: As we age, our skin produces less collagen and elastin, leading to less elasticity and more wrinkles.
- Muscle Activity: The orbicularis orris muscle, which helps us pucker our lips, gets more active over time. Repetitive movements like sipping through a straw or certain facial expressions can deepen these lines.
- Environmental Factors: Sun exposure is a big culprit—UV rays break down collagen, especially in the thin skin around the lips.
- Smoking: Beyond the repetitive motion, chemicals in cigarettes damage collagen and blood flow, speeding up wrinkle formation.
- Lifestyle and Genetics: Excessive alcohol, lack of sleep, genetics (like fair skin or thin lips), and even frequent waxing can all play a role.
Severity and Related Concerns
Lip wrinkles are usually classified as mild (shallow), moderate (deeper), or severe (thick, pronounced). They can make someone look older or give the impression of an unhealthy lifestyle, especially when called "smoker's lines." Over time, these wrinkles can also make lips look smaller or less defined.
Juvelook Volume Filler: A Detailed Medical Overview
What is Juvelook Volume Filler?
Juvelook is a new type of injectable for skin rejuvenation, known as a "hybrid filler" or "hybrid biostimulator." It combines poly-D,L-lactic acid (PDLLA) microparticles and hyaluronic acid (HA). "Juvelook Volume" (also called Lenisna) contains a higher concentration of these ingredients—200mg of PDLLA with HA—making it ideal for deeper wrinkles and volume loss, especially around the lips.
How Juvelook Volume Filler Works: Dual-Action Mechanism
Juvelook Volume Filler works in two phases:
- Immediate Effect: The hyaluronic acid (HA) hydrates and plumps the skin right away, smoothing fine lines and helping the PDLLA particles stay in place.
- Long-Term Effect: The PDLLA microparticles stimulate your body to produce more collagen over several months, improving skin firmness, elasticity, and texture. These particles are biodegradable and break down naturally over 1–2 years. Juvelook's patented spherical PDLLA particles are designed to minimize irritation and lumps.

Safety Profile, Potential Side Effects, and Important Contraindications
Juvelook Volume Filler is considered safe, thanks to its biocompatible ingredients (PDLLA and HA) and regulatory approvals from the FDA, KFDA, and CE. Common side effects are mild and temporary, like redness, swelling, bruising, or tenderness. Rare but serious risks include allergic reactions, vascular occlusion, granuloma formation, or nerve damage. Choosing an experienced practitioner is key to minimizing risks.
Juvelook is not recommended for those with:
- Allergies to its components
- Pregnancy or breastfeeding
- Active skin infections or inflammation
- Certain autoimmune or bleeding disorders
- A history of skin cancer in the treatment area
- Recent cosmetic procedures in the same area
Expected Longevity of Results
Results from Juvelook Volume Filler typically last 12–18 months, sometimes up to two years, thanks to ongoing collagen production.
Juvelook Volume Filler vs. Other Injectable Treatments
Juvelook stands out among injectables:
- Traditional HA Fillers (like Juvederm): Offer immediate volume but effects fade in 6–18 months and don’t stimulate collagen.
- Sculptra: Stimulates collagen for long-term results but doesn’t provide immediate volume and requires post-treatment massage.
- Botox: Relaxes muscles to reduce dynamic wrinkles but doesn’t improve skin quality or stimulate collagen.
Juvelook’s hybrid formula delivers both instant and long-term benefits, without the need for post-injection massage.

The Juvelook Volume Filler Procedure in South Korea: A Step-by-Step Guide
Initial Consultation and Personalized Treatment Plan
Your journey starts with a detailed consultation. The doctor assesses your needs, discusses your goals, and explains the procedure, risks, costs, and aftercare. A personalized plan is created, specifying the amount of Juvelook Volume Filler and injection sites.
Pre-Procedure Preparation
Before the procedure, the area is cleansed and numbing cream is applied for 20–30 minutes. You may be advised to stop certain medications, avoid alcohol, and limit sun exposure to reduce risks.
The Injection Process
Once numb, the clinician injects Juvelook Volume Filler using fine needles or cannulas. For lip wrinkles, small amounts are injected into each line and gently massaged for even distribution. The process takes 15–60 minutes, depending on the area.
Immediate Post-Procedure Care
After treatment, you might notice redness, swelling, or tenderness—these usually fade in a few days. Cold compresses can help. Thanks to Juvelook’s formulation, you don’t need to massage the area post-treatment. Avoid touching the area for 24 hours, and you can usually apply makeup the next day.
Long-Term Aftercare and Follow-up Sessions
Avoid strenuous activity and sun exposure for a few days. Don’t drink alcohol or smoke for about four weeks to support healing. Most people need 2–3 sessions, spaced a month apart, with maintenance every 6–18 months.

Eligibility for Medical Tourism Tax Refunds in South Korea
Foreign tourists may qualify for a 10% VAT refund on cosmetic procedures if treated at a registered clinic and staying less than six months. Always confirm your clinic’s registration to ensure eligibility.
Patient Experiences and Expected Outcomes for Lip Wrinkles
How Juvelook Volume Filler Addresses Lip Wrinkles

Juvelook Volume Filler’s HA provides instant hydration and plumping, while PDLLA stimulates collagen for long-term improvement. It smooths vertical lines, adds subtle volume, defines the lip border, and can correct minor asymmetries—all with a natural look.
Timeline of Visible Results and Gradual Enhancement
- Immediately: Noticeable plumping and hydration.
- 2–4 Weeks: Collagen production begins, improving firmness and texture.
- 3–6 Months: Peak results—more volume, smaller pores, brighter skin.
Results develop gradually, and multiple sessions are usually needed. This slow improvement contrasts with the quick but short-lived effects of traditional HA fillers.
